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0647 6629989 847035156 70 23218733517
63636 396422 34081009134
63636 396422 34081009134
8834623025 43762 33175
All about undefined
Interested in learning more?
63636 396422 34081009134
8834623025 43762 33175
See more
955 0842115
80284 42 976068
See more
06692 72 26
4161531759 01 1110861 699762 92
See more